Bach's compositions include eleven operas, as well as chamber music, … Web22 apr. 2024 · Bach’s compositions include hundreds of Cantatas, both sacred and secular. He composed Latin church music, Passions, Oratorios, and Motets. He often adopted Lutheran hymns, not only in his larger vocal works, but for instance also in his four-part chorales and his sacred songs.

WebBach could improvise fugues on the spot and composed at least three entire annual cycles of cantatas at Leipzig where he was since 1723. Also composing much more else. The Bach Werke Verzeichnis exceeds 1100 works (From complete, three hour passions to 16 measures cannons).
